Safer Made is a VC fund in New Haven focused on Chemical and Textiles. Safer Made invests in companies that remove or reduce the use of hamful chemicals in products or manufacturing processes.

P2 Science a venture-backed, renewable specialty chemicals company, co-founded by Yale scientists, a chemical industry CEO and Elm Street Ventures, an early-stage venture fund. P2 Science has developed a unique process technology for converting renewable feedstocks—including vegetable oils—into high-value, specialty chemicals. These includeflavor, fragrance and cosmetics ingredients. Many of their products are today available only from petrochemical sources. Among the first products to be produced by P2 are vegetable-derived, cost-effective versions of current petrochemical fragrance ingredients. Major users and formulators of specialty chemicals have a strong interest in substituting renewable for petrochemical ingredients. Patrick Foley, a Yale graduate of the PhD program in Environmental Engineering, is P2′s Chief Scientific Officer. Neil Burns, an executive with 20+ years experience in the specialty chemical industry, is the company’s CEO. Nature Coatings is a chemical manufacturer that produces pigments and dyes for the apparel industry. Dimpora produces eco-friendly functional membranes for the outdoor textile industry. The 2D products involve a conventional lamination of the dimpora membrane onto a textile. The waterproof fluorine-free membrane is mainly based on polyurethane and undergoes a template removal approach to create the necessary porosity, thus achieving excellentbreathability. Dimpora vision is to provide sustainable solutions for performance wear in order to enjoy nature in its fullest, without damaging it.
